Prestat was established in 1902. Its founders invented the original recipe for its chocolate truffles in 1896. The company was appointed Purveyor of Chocolates to Her Majesty Queen Elizabeth II in 1975 and granted a further Royal Warrant by Her Majesty, Queen Elizabeth The Queen Mother, in 1999.
In 2019, Prestat was acquired by Gruppo Illy, the Super Premium Food and Beverage Business based in Trieste. Prestat couvertures are single-origin Cote d'Ivoire and the cacao is traceable to plantation. Prestat employs 80 people in their London kitchens. Prestat's facility makes own-label products for many of the UK's leading retailers. Their bakery makes in excess of 3m mince pies.
Prestat remains one of the few British artisan chocolatiers to make all its chocolates – giving it complete control of recipes and sourcing of raw ingredients.

Prestat "Bean to Bar' or "Tree to Truffle" retains the natural aromatics of cacao with low impact processing.
